Hi, I am running a Athlon T-bird 1-ghz on an Abit Kt7A, running stable at a FSB of 133 mhz (either 1000 or 1133). I am using Micron/Crucial Pc133 cas2 ram. When I set the FSB a bit higher, to 135-140 mhz, using Softmenu and the "Cpu FSB Plus" setting, my computer will freeze a few seconds after startup, or while doing some task; then, when I restart, there may be a "Bio rom checksum error". I'm wondering if there's any way to achieve stability while at FSB speeds above 133.

i see a couple of issues:

cpu voltage: 1.85

probelm: default voltage for 1ghz is 1.75v. only increase it after you get it stable and overclock more. in my experience its only neccesary after 200mhz or so of oc.

i/o voltage: 3.5-3.6

probelm: my kt7a doesn't need a voltage increase until a 150mhz. standard voltage is 3.3v. set it back.

go up slowly and when you run into probelms reset the cmos and try uping the voltage the cpu and as you get up to 145-150mhz FSB you may have to start uping the i/o voltage. you have to methodical and follow some formula. random changes won't work.

My system temps stay within 1C of ambient. Your settings and ram don't seem to be the problem. The key to getting FSB on a poopy KTA is case cooling and a better HSF on the Northbridge. I picked up 1 MHz of FSB by adding a HS to the clock generator.

Older KT7As don't do as well at high FSB. If your board came with WW BIOS, the odds are it is an older board.

My KT7A was useless for overclocking the FSB, I got more than 135Mhz though. Would run 140Mhz stable, and I could just about get 145Mhz if I raised the I/O to 3.7V...150Mhz was not possible. I changed to an IWill and got 150Mhz stable straight away, same componants. Just goes to show.

Try using different multipliers if you can. I used to get the freeze at desktop error but I tried different multipliers and different FSBs and it would suddenly work, even if the resultant CPU frequency was the same!
